EOC calls for applications for the Funding Programme of Research Projects of Equal Opportunities 2025/26

The EOC has launched the Funding Programme of Research Projects on Equal Opportunities 2025/26, which aims to support eligible academics and organisations in conducting innovative research projects for the promotion of equal opportunities and the elimination of discrimination acts as defined by the four anti-discrimination ordinances.

EOC participates in Building a Multicultural Workplace Job Fair

On 13 November 2024, the EOC participated in the ‘Building a Multicultural Workplace Job Fair’ organised by the Labour Department and the Democratic Alliance for the Betterment and Progress of Hong Kong Ethnic Minorities Committee (DAB EMSC). The event provided 3 100 quality job vacancies from 50 participating organisations to individuals from diverse cultural and racial backgrounds.

‘Deafblind on the move’ truck raises awareness about deafblindness

The Resource Centre for the Deafblind of the Hong Kong Society for the Blind is launching the ‘Deafblind on the Move’ promotional truck to mark the 2024 International Day of Persons with Disabilities. The truck will travel to various locations around the city to raise awareness about deafblindness – a condition characterised by the combined loss of sight and hearing, which significantly impacts an individual’s ability to communicate, access information, and navigate the environment.

TWF seeks participants for study on experiencing menopause at work

The Women’s Foundation is partnering with The University of Hong Kong’s School of Business to conduct a study on the experience of menopause at work. The research team is currently seeking working individuals experiencing menopause or perimenopause to participate in the study. The aim of the study is to break the stigma surrounding menopause, and foster greater public understanding and dialogue on the issue. The EOC is a supporting organisation of the project.
